Electoral district of Badgerys Creek

Badgerys Creek is an electoral district of the Legislative Assembly in the Australian state of New South Wales.

[1] A redistribution ahead of the 2023 election abolished Mulgoa and re-established Badgerys Creek.

[2] Based on the results of the 2019 election, it is estimated to have a notional margin of 9.7 percent for the Liberal Party.

[3] On its current boundaries, Badgerys Creek takes in the suburbs of Badgerys Creek, Bradfield, Bringelly, Cecil Park, Erskine Park, Glenmore Park, Greendale, Horsley Park, Luddenham, Mount Vernon, Mulgoa, Oran Park, Regentville, St Clair, Wallacia and parts of Catherine Field, Cobbitty, Kemps Creek and Orchard Hills.
